在使用 Linux 作為服務器操作系統的環境下,MySQL 數據庫是非常常用的一種數據庫。數據的備份不僅是一份必要的工作,而且也是一份非常重要的工作。本文介紹如何使用 Linux 系統自帶的 crontab 命令進行 MySQL 數據庫的定時備份。
首先,我們需要使用以下命令進行 MySQL 數據庫的備份:
mysqldump -u your_username -p your_database >/path/to/backup.sql
其中,your_username
是你的數據庫用戶名,your_database
是你需要備份的數據庫名,/path/to/backup.sql
是你希望備份文件存放的路徑名。
接下來,我們需要使用 crontab 命令來設置定時任務。在終端輸入以下命令:
crontab -e
在打開的編輯界面中,添加以下內容:
0 0 * * * /usr/bin/mysqldump -u your_username -p your_database >/path/to/backup.sql
其中,0 0 * * *
表示每天的 0 點進行備份。你也可以自己設定備份的時間。另外,/usr/bin/mysqldump
是備份命令的路徑名,要確保它是正確的。
最后,按下 Ctrl+X 保存,即可完成 MySQL 數據庫的定時備份。